这个错误意味着所选的轴组合中存在超过一个旋转轴,可能会导致后处理输出无效。你需要检查你的轴设置并进行更正。
更详细的回复
这个错误提示意味着在用Mastercam进行4轴加工时,选定的轴组合中检测到超过1个旋转轴,这可能会导致输出无效。
如果你要解决这个问题,可以尝试以下几种方法:
-
检查机床设置是否正确:在Mastercam中,你需要确保机床定义中正确设置了4轴配置。如果有误,则需要修改它们以匹配实际机床的配置。
-
检查刀具路径:在Mastercam中,你需要检查你的刀具路径并确保没有使用不正确的轴组合。例如,在使用A轴和C轴进行加工时,应该避免使用B轴。
-
调整后处理器设置:在Mastercam中,你可以调整后处理器设置以便生成正确的NC代码。你需要检查后处理器设置文件,并确保正确设置了4轴加工选项。
以下是一个示例代码片段,用于在Mastercam中生成4轴加工程序:
$MC_SETUP = [[[MACHINE_SETUP]]]
$MC_4AXIS_PARAMS = [
[MIN_A,MAX_A,MIN_C,MAX_C],
[MAX_A - MIN_A,MAX_C - MIN_C,0,0]
]
$MC_TOOLPATH_PARAMS = [[TOOLPATH]]
$MC_4AXIS_SETTINGS = [
["AXIS", "ROTARY", "A"],
["AXIS", "ROTARY", "C"]
]
$MC_POST_PROCESSOR_OUTPUT = POST($MC_SETUP, $MC_4AXIS_PARAMS, $MC_TOOLPATH_PARAMS, $MC_4AXIS_SETTINGS)
WRITE("output.nc", $MC_POST_PROCESSOR_OUTPUT)
这个代码片段演示了使用Mastercam进行4轴加工的基本流程。其中包括设置机床和刀具路径参数,定义4轴加工选项,并生成NC代码输出。通过调整这些参数以及后处理器设置,你可以解决类似“错误-在选定的轴组合中检测到超过1个旋转轴-输出可能无效?”这样的错误提示。